“It’s called Time, it’s called Space”
What does it really mean?
I have a few questions to ask
When I meet my Heavenly King

“God made the Heavens and Earth”
What is the size of his creation
Was Mankind His only purpose
Or does His plan include other intentions

“Streets that are paved with gold”
What does it really mean
I don’t believe it’s of the
precious metal that I have seen

“God made Man in His image”
What is His true likeness
If it could really be defined,
The answer would be priceless

“What’s a second to Him”
How does GOD measure time
I just put my trust in Him
Or else I would lose my mind
